Cultural Significance of Athletic Beauty
Athletic beauty has long been revered in various cultures throughout history. From the ancient Greek Olympians to modern-day sports icons, the celebration of athleticism has often gone hand-in-hand with the appreciation of physical beauty. Here, we explore the cultural implications of athletic beauty across different societies and time periods.
Historical Perspectives
1. Ancient Greece: The Greeks idolized athletes, viewing them as representations of physical perfection and virtue. Sculptures like the Discobolus (the Discus Thrower) showcase the idealized male form, emphasizing muscularity and balance.
2. Renaissance Art: The Renaissance brought a renewed focus on the human body, with artists such as Michelangelo and Leonardo da Vinci portraying athletes in their works, celebrating the beauty of physical form in motion.
3. Modern Media: Today, athletes are often portrayed in ways that highlight their physical attributes, from magazine covers to commercials. This representation shapes societal standards of beauty and highlights the connection between athleticism and desirability.

Challenges and Critiques
While athletic beauty has many positive aspects, it is essential to acknowledge the challenges associated with it:
- Unrealistic Standards: The portrayal of athletes in media can set unattainable beauty standards, leading to body image issues for those who feel they do not measure up.
- Exclusivity: The focus on athletic beauty can sometimes overshadow other important qualities, such as intelligence, creativity, and compassion, leading to a narrow definition of worth.
- Overemphasis on Appearance: While physicality is a part of athletic beauty, an excessive focus on appearance can detract from the true essence of athleticism—the dedication, training, and mental toughness required to excel.
